The Signature Blends of Martell
Martell offers a range of signature blends, each with its own distinct profile and character. Their iconic Martell Cordon Bleu, for example, is revered for its harmonious balance of flavors, featuring hints of plum, candied orange peel, and spices. Martell VSOP (Very Superior Old Pale) stands as a testament to the art of blending, boasting a smooth and mellow taste with notes of apricot, vanilla, and cinnamon. Martell XO, with its luscious texture and intricate layers, showcases the deep complexities of aged eaux-de-vie.
The Artistry Behind Remy Martin
Remy Martin showcases its artistry in the creation of their cognacs, skillfully blending eaux-de-vie from the prestigious region of Grande Champagne. Their flagship expression, Remy Martin XO, is a masterpiece of craftsmanship, offering an exquisite balance of floral, fruity, and spicy notes. Remy Martin VSOP Mature Cask Finish, on the other hand, flaunts a rich and robust flavor profile, with hints of dark chocolate, dried fruit, and toasted oak. Remy Martin Louis XIII, the jewel in their crown, is a true testament to their dedication to perfection, boasting unparalleled complexity and a velvety, honeyed finish.
